Dating Confidence Reset

If you feel tired, invisible, or unsure after swiping and messaging, start by getting clear about what you want. Write down one or two realistic goals for Mingle2—whether it’s meeting someone for casual conversation, going on low-pressure dates, or figuring out what qualities matter most to you. Small, specific goals keep you focused and prevent the overwhelm that comes from treating every match like make-or-break.

Set Realistic Expectations

Expect ups and downs. Not every conversation will lead somewhere, and that’s normal. Treat early messages as short tests of compatibility: look for curiosity, respect, and a similar sense of humor rather than instant chemistry. This keeps rejection from feeling like a personal failure and helps you move on faster.

Pace Conversations Intentionally

  • Start with simple, open questions that invite more than yes/no answers.
  • Match the other person’s tempo—if they respond quickly, lean in; if they reply slowly, mirror that pace.
  • Give yourself permission to pause if a connection feels rushed or draining.

Choose Matches Thoughtfully

Scan profiles for a few must-haves and one or two deal-breakers to narrow choices without over-filtering. Prioritize matches who express clear intentions and treat you with basic courtesy. Quality over quantity reduces the numbers-game fatigue and helps conversations feel more meaningful.

Notice Small Wins

Track tiny signs of progress: a better opening line, a conversation that lasted longer than before, or a date that felt respectful. Celebrating small improvements rebuilds confidence faster than waiting for a big breakthrough.

Stay Emotionally Steady

Keep boundaries that protect your time and energy—set limits on nightly app time, take breaks after a string of poor chats, and avoid checking messages obsessively. When you do engage, remind yourself that your worth isn’t tied to responses or matches. Treat every interaction as information: useful for learning, not proof of your value.

Simple Daily Habits

  1. Spend 10–15 minutes refining your profile or answering a message thoughtfully.
  2. Do one intentional action each week: send a thoughtful opener, suggest a quick call, or unmatch someone who’s not respectful.
  3. Take a full day off the apps when you feel drained to reset perspective.

These steps help you date from a place of calm and self-respect. With clearer goals, kinder expectations, and steadier pacing, online dating on Mingle2 becomes less about chasing validation and more about discovering people who fit your life and values.
